Charles I (1625-1649), York mint, Shilling, Gp 2 [type 5], mm. lion, bust in lace collar, lozenge above and to right of xii, crown above oval lion-skin garnished shield, ebor below, 5.31g/12h (Besly 2Ee; SCBI Brooker 1097, same dies; N 2320; S 2874). Contemporaneously pierced, further attempted piercing by the King’s chin, otherwise fine and toned with light blue and gold hues £90-£120
